Rainn Wilson kicked off period two of HGTV Canada’s “Celebrity IOU” with a bang.

The actor, recognised for his beloved function as Dwight Schrute on “The Office”, joined HGTV superstars Drew and Jonathan Scott to wholly renovate his son’s previous nanny’s house as a thank you for all of her difficult operate and dedication.

In accordance to Wilson, their nanny, Leslie, has stayed a component of their spouse and children even now that his son, Walter, now 17, is now a teen. Wilson shares Walter with his wife Vacation Reinhorn.

“We are so grateful that Leslie has been in our lives and assisted elevate our son,” Wilson said in a preview for season two of the hit collection. “And we’re so pleased to be able to offer her this dwelling renovation, many thanks to the Property Brothers. I hope her family enjoys it and enjoys it. She has made our lives so much richer.”

“Leslie gave so a lot like to our son, Walter,” he afterwards additional. “To watch him be nourished and flourish — there is no far more priceless present than that.”

Wilson also uncovered he required “to deliver a small of the Dwight Schrute flavour to this demolition,” just before telling viewers: “I’ll be proper again.”

He then returned, bare-chested and holding medieval weapons, asking: “Ok, what do you say we get medieval on this kitchen area?”

“In my full design occupation, I have never ever witnessed another person show up topless with medieval weapons to do demo,” Jonathan admitted.

Zooey Deschanel, Allison Janney and Justin Hartley will also sign up for the Scott brothers to surprise their loved ones for year two.

“Celebrity IOU” returned on Jan. 4 at 9 p.m. ET/PT on HGTV Canada.
